Highly Pathogenic Avian Influenza detected at eastern New Mexico poultry facility

Federal, state authorities working to prevent spread to backyard flocks

ROOSEVELT COUNTY, N.M. – The New Mexico Livestock Board (NMLB), in conjunction with the U.S. Department of Agriculture’s (USDA) National Veterinary Services Laboratories (NVSL), have confirmed the presence of highly pathogenic avian influenza (HPAI) at a poultry facility in eastern New Mexico.
